comparison mrjunejune/BUILD @ 12:de54585a40f1

Adding bun and node modules.
author June Park <parkjune1995@gmail.com>
date Thu, 02 Oct 2025 14:39:48 -0700
parents 114cad94008f
children 2b9e75756825
comparison
equal deleted inserted replaced
11:f33d9ff8b6e8 12:de54585a40f1
1 load("@rules_cc//cc:cc_binary.bzl", "cc_binary") 1 load("@rules_cc//cc:cc_binary.bzl", "cc_binary")
2 load("@rules_cc//cc:cc_library.bzl", "cc_library") 2 load("@rules_cc//cc:cc_library.bzl", "cc_library")
3 load("//gui_ze:gui_ze.bzl", "move_files_into_dir_precompile")
4
5 move_files_into_dir(
6 name = "compiled_ts",
7 src = [
8 "//playground:playground_tsx",
9 ],
10 dest = "pages",
11 )
3 12
4 filegroup( 13 filegroup(
5 name = "pages_files", 14 name = "pages_files",
6 srcs = glob(["pages/**"]), 15 srcs = glob(["pages/**"]) + [":compiled_ts"],
7 ) 16 )
8 17
9 cc_binary( 18 cc_binary(
10 name = "mrjunejune", 19 name = "mrjunejune_server",
11 srcs = ["main.c"], 20 srcs = ["main.c"],
12 deps = ["//seobeo:seobeo"], 21 deps = ["//seobeo:seobeo"],
13 data = glob(["pages/**"]) + ["//seobeo:seobeo_headers"], 22 data = [":pages_files"],
14 ) 23 )